A "1/2" FNPT Inlet Straight Spray Gun Trigger" with "1/2" FNPT Outlet" that has a flow rate of "32 GPM" at a pressure of "4050 PSI" is a specific type of spray gun used in high-pressure fluid applications. Here's a breakdown of its key features and specifications:

  1. Inlet and Outlet Size: The spray gun has a 1/2" Female National Pipe Thread (FNPT) inlet and a 1/2" FNPT outlet. These standardized threading sizes allow for easy connection to compatible hoses, pipes, or fittings.

  2. Straight Spray Gun: The term "straight" indicates that the spray gun has a straight or inline design, meaning that the water or fluid flows in a straight line from the inlet to the outlet.

  3. Trigger Mechanism: This spray gun features a trigger mechanism for controlling the flow of water or fluid. Squeezing the trigger allows the fluid to flow, while releasing it stops the flow.

  4. Flow Rate: The spray gun has a flow rate of 32 gallons per minute (GPM). This specification indicates the volume of fluid that can pass through the gun in one minute under the specified conditions.

  5. Pressure Rating: The spray gun is designed to handle fluids at a pressure of up to 4050 pounds per square inch (PSI). This high-pressure capability makes it suitable for a wide range of industrial and commercial applications.

Applications:

Spray guns with these specifications are commonly used in various industries and applications, including:

  1. Pressure Washing: High-pressure spray guns are often used in pressure washing equipment to remove dirt, grime, and stains from surfaces such as buildings, vehicles, and concrete.

  2. Industrial Cleaning: In industrial settings, these spray guns are used for cleaning machinery, equipment, and industrial facilities.

  3. Agriculture: Spray guns with high-pressure capabilities are used in agricultural applications for tasks such as crop spraying and cleaning farm equipment.

  4. Construction: Construction sites may use high-pressure spray guns for cleaning equipment, formwork, and concrete surfaces.

  5. Manufacturing: Spray guns can be used in manufacturing processes for cleaning, cooling, or applying coatings and chemicals.

  6. Marine and Offshore: In maritime and offshore industries, these guns can be used for cleaning ship decks and equipment.

The specified flow rate and pressure rating make this spray gun suitable for applications that require high-pressure and high-flow water or fluid output. It is crucial to select the right spray gun for a specific application to ensure optimal performance and safety.
